About the Role

The Heating, Ventilation, and Air-Conditioning Mechanic installs, services, troubleshoots, and repairs environmental-control systems at MCAS Beaufort.

What You'll Be Doing

  • Utilizing knowledge of refrigeration theory, pipefitting and structural layout, mounts compressor and condenser units on platform or floor, using hand tools, following blueprints or engineering specifications, fabricates, assembles, and installs ductwork and chassis parts, using portable metalworking tools and welding equipment, and installs 79 evaporator unit in chassis or in air-duct system, using hand tools.
  • Connects motors, compressors, temperature controls, humidity controls, and circulating ventilation fans to control panels and connects control panels to power source.
  • Knowledge of geo-thermal loops.
  • Installs air and water filters in completed installation, injects small amount of refrigerant into compressor to test systems and adds Freon gas to build up prescribed operating pressure.
  • Pipes in insulation batting and secures them in place with cement and bands.
  • Replaces defective breaker controls, thermostats, switches, fuses, and electrical wiring to repair installed units.
  • Install, repair, and service air conditioners, ranging from one to twenty tons cooling capacity.
  • Observes pressure and vacuum gauges and adjusts controls to ensure proper operation.
  • Tests joints and connections for gas leaks, using gauges or soap-and-water solution.
  • Troubleshoot commercial HVAC Equipment.
  • Adhere to company policies, procedures, and safety regulations.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
